    Shahob

    شهاب(Shahāb)

    Pronunciation: SHAH-hob

    ♂ Male
    Arabic

    Meaning

    Meteor, shooting star

    Origin

    Arabic

    About Shahob

    Shahob carries the celestial drama of a meteor or shooting star, a meaning that perfectly aligns with its exotic and mystical vibe.
